URL: /rules/mobile/viewport

---
title: "Viewport Meta"
description: "Checks for proper viewport meta tag"
---

Checks for proper viewport meta tag

| | |
|---|---|
| **Rule ID** | `mobile/viewport` |
| **Category** | [Mobile](/rules/mobile) |
| **Scope** | Per-page |
| **Severity** | error |
| **Weight** | 8/10 |

## Solution

The viewport meta tag is essential for responsive design. Use: `<meta name='viewport' content='width=device-width, initial-scale=1'>`. This ensures proper scaling on mobile devices. Without it, mobile browsers render at desktop width and zoom out. Required for mobile-first indexing.

## Enable / Disable

### Disable this rule

```toml squirrel.toml
[rules]
disable = ["mobile/viewport"]
```

### Disable all Mobile rules

```toml squirrel.toml
[rules]
disable = ["mobile/*"]
```

### Enable only this rule

```toml squirrel.toml
[rules]
enable = ["mobile/viewport"]
disable = ["*"]
```
